The term "order of commitment" in relation to "tiger" signifies that the aircraft is cleared to engage in combat operations. This phrase indicates that the aircraft has reached a point in its mission where it is authorized to take offensive actions against a target. The concept of commitment is crucial in military operations as it helps define the stages of engagement, ensuring that all necessary preparations and assessments have been completed before active combat actions are taken.
